Product Description & History

UPS has a history of 107 years and was founded in Washington, USA. At the beginning, UPS's scale was not large. Jim Casey and Claude Ryan, the founders of UPS, started their business on bicycles in a small city. In the American express business, UPS was the first. Initially, transportation was mainly by car.

UPS Express Service

In the past 106 years, UPS has experienced many setbacks. Especially in the context of globalization, UPS managed to overcome several economic crises. From initial package delivery, it has gradually expanded to become a world-leading overall supply chain provider. UPS began operating fully in China in 2005 and served as the logistics sponsor of the 2008 Beijing Olympics.

Frequently Asked Questions
How to calculate the loading time for multiple factories?
We contact your suppliers directly to arrange and coordinate the most efficient loading time and schedule for all your goods.
Is it necessary to insure the cargo?
While not mandatory under CIF, we highly recommend it. Cargo insurance covers damage in any instance, typically costing around 0.3% of the declared value.
Can you guarantee an exact delivery date?
We provide an approximate date. Factors like customs inspections and weather can cause delays, so an exact arrival date cannot be 100% guaranteed.
Why are containers reloaded at transshipment ports?
Large ocean carriers serve intercontinental routes but cannot enter small ports due to their size. Feeder ships are used to transport containers between major hubs and smaller regional ports.
What markings should my cartons have?
We recommend including: Company Name, Product SKU, Country of Origin, Gross/Net Weight, Dimensions, and Series Count (e.g., 1 of 10).
What are the requirements for Amazon FBA shipments?
Suppliers should label cartons with FBA labels. If they cannot, they must at least mark each carton with the Amazon SKU (FNSKU).
